A fresh leak appears to have revealed the next gaming collaboration that’ll be taking place in Fortnite, with The Elder Scrolls Online looking set to be the latest addition to the battle royale shooter’s ‘Gaming Legends’ series.
That’s according to images datamined by prolific Fortnite fan Twitter account iFireMonkey, who dropped some images of a number of TSO Fortnite cosmetics that are believed to be coming to the store in the near future. They include a character adorned in the classic Elder Scrolls Norse-inspired garb, complete with horned helmet. The images also include a weapon skin, and an axe that’s believed to be the stylings of the pickaxe. According to the account, they’re currently labelled under a ‘Folk Evening’ collection, though it’s not currently clear if there’ll be a glider or emote to go with them.
The Elder Scrolls Online would be far from the first gaming collaboration, of course, and there’s been a few Bethesda games to get the Fortnite treatment of late, particularly Doom which was welcomed into the battle royale recently with a Doom Slayer skin and cosmetics based around Doom and Doom Eternal. Other cameos from other studios over the years have included cosmetics based on Uncharted, Tomb Raider and Horizon Zero Dawn.
At the time of writing, neither Bethesda nor Epic has confirmed the collaboration, so it’s not clear yet if they will indeed be available via the store, whether they’ll be a free drop on a promotion, in-game via missions or otherwise. It’s also not clear just yet if they’ll be a platform exclusive given Bethesda are owned by Xbox, although The Elder Scrolls Online itself is still a multi-platform game at the time of writing.
